Thyssen Mining is se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Risk Analyst to help manage our contractual risk profile, ensure compliance with regulatory requirements, and support sound risk mitigation strategies across the organization. In this role, you'll be a key contributor in contract reviews, insurance administration, and ensuring our subcontractor network adheres to all legal and contractual standards. This position will report in to the head office in Regina, SK, and potentially could be a hybrid role.

Key Responsibilities

Contract Risk Review: Evaluate incoming RFPs and contract terms for risk exposure. Recommend revisions and mitigation strategies, and participate in contract negotiations as needed.

Subcontractor Management: Review and amend subcontractor agreements to align with prime contract requirements. Coordinate with operations to ensure proper execution and compliance.

Compliance Audits: Conduct regular audits to ensure current insurance certificates and other required documentation are up to date for all subcontract and rental agreements.

Document Drafting: Draft, review, and revise operational agreements to support various departments across the organization.

Training & Support: Deliver training and ongoing guidance to internal teams on contract risk awareness and management best practices.

Insurance Administration: Assist with annual insurance renewals, claims, and filing of insurance documents with clients and regulators.

Licensing & Registration: Ensure that the company maintains all required business registrations and licenses in applicable jurisdictions.

Ongoing Monitoring: Maintain status logs and ensure timely renewal of registrations, licenses, and subcontractor documents.

Records Management: Maintain accurate, organized records of all contract-related documentation in accordance with document retention policies.

Internal Audits: Conduct periodic compliance audits to ensure adherence to documentation requirements.

Policy Development: Work with the Contract Risk Manager to develop and refine risk management policies and procedures.

Cross-Functional Collaboration: Liaise with other departments to support corporate goals and ensure risk-related processes are embedded organizationwide.

Process Improvement: Identify and recommend improvements to enhance e5ectiveness, e5iciency, and compliance.

Professional Conduct: Act in the best interest of Thyssen Mining at all times, performing duties with integrity and professionalism.

Other duties as assigned

Qualifications

  • 3–5 years of relevant experience in contract review, risk analysis, or compliance
  • Strong understanding of contract law, insurance requirements, and regulatory compliance
  • Excellent organizational and analytical skills
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ills for collaboration across departments
  • Detail-oriented with a proactive approach to identifying and mitigating risk
  • Experience with document management systems and risk tracking tools is an asset
  • Knowledge of the mining industry also considered an asset
